HC Deb 05 February 1998 vol 305 cc730-1W
Ms Kingham

To ask the Secretary of State for the Environment, Transport and the Regions if he will make a statement about the Cotswold Way. [28562]

Mr. Meacher

My right hon. Friend the Secretary of State has today approved without modifications the Countryside Commission's proposals for a Cotswold Way National Trail. The Trail will be a long distance walking route between Bath and Chipping Campden, mainly within the Cotswolds Area of Outstanding Natural Beauty, following broadly the route of the existing Cotswold Way path.

Establishment of this new National Trail will safeguard the Cotswold Way for future generations. It will increase the enjoyment of users through better safety and overall facilities, and introduce new recreational opportunities for many people of varying abilities. It will bring economic benefits to businesses in the area and provide increased protection for wildlife and historic sites. The decision took account of the strong local support for the Commission's proposals and local people will be involved in the planning and development of the route.
